From f6abc99f5838c6ebf1f8408cb40e6d9097380b48 Mon Sep 17 00:00:00 2001 From: neverland Date: Mon, 22 Feb 2021 20:31:03 +0800 Subject: [PATCH] types(@vant/icons): add config type definition (#8195) --- packages/vant-icons/package.json | 1 + packages/vant-icons/src/config.d.ts | 7 +++++++ 2 files changed, 8 insertions(+) create mode 100644 packages/vant-icons/src/config.d.ts diff --git a/packages/vant-icons/package.json b/packages/vant-icons/package.json index 343fa3f4c..132e12630 100644 --- a/packages/vant-icons/package.json +++ b/packages/vant-icons/package.json @@ -3,6 +3,7 @@ "version": "1.5.2", "description": "vant icons", "main": "./src/config.js", + "types": "./src/config.d.ts", "files": [ "src" ], diff --git a/packages/vant-icons/src/config.d.ts b/packages/vant-icons/src/config.d.ts new file mode 100644 index 000000000..d2e30dac9 --- /dev/null +++ b/packages/vant-icons/src/config.d.ts @@ -0,0 +1,7 @@ +declare const config: { + name: string; + basic: string[]; + outline: string[]; + filled: string[]; +}; +export default config;